Cohen & Rind, P.A. practices in the following areas of law:
Labor Relations, Employee Benefits, Civil Rights, Employment Law, Discrimination, Employment Contracts, Human Resources, Business Law, Commercial Litigation, Abitration, Appellte practice at both State and Federal levels.
Firm Profile:
Our firm is experienced in labor and employment, employee benefits, and commercial litigation. We offer the experience of highly trained attorneys while providing personal service to our clients.
